Challenges of Assessing Student Performance in Virtual Settings
Assessing student performance in virtual settings presents a unique set of challenges that educators must navigate. One significant hurdle is the lack of direct interaction between teachers and students. In a physical classroom, teachers can observe non-verbal cues, such as body language and facial expressions, which often provide valuable insights into student understanding and engagement.
In contrast, virtual environments may limit these observations, making it difficult for educators to accurately assess student performance. This disconnect can lead to misunderstandings about a student’s grasp of the material or their level of motivation. Another challenge is the potential for distractions in a home environment.
Students may face numerous interruptions that can hinder their focus during assessments. Unlike the controlled atmosphere of a classroom, where distractions are minimized, virtual settings can expose students to various external factors that impact their performance. Additionally, issues related to technology access and reliability can further complicate assessments.
Students may encounter difficulties with internet connectivity or device functionality, which can affect their ability to complete assignments or participate in assessments effectively. These challenges necessitate innovative solutions to ensure that evaluations are fair and reflective of each student’s true capabilities.
Strategies for Assessing Student Performance in Virtual Settings
To effectively assess student performance in virtual settings, educators must adopt a variety of strategies that cater to the unique challenges posed by online learning. One effective approach is the use of formative assessments, which provide ongoing feedback throughout the learning process rather than relying solely on high-stakes testing at the end of a unit. Formative assessments can take many forms, including quizzes, polls, and interactive discussions that allow educators to gauge student understanding in real-time.
By incorporating these assessments regularly, teachers can identify areas where students may be struggling and adjust their instruction accordingly. Another strategy involves leveraging technology to create engaging and interactive assessments. Tools such as online simulations, gamified quizzes, and collaborative projects can enhance student motivation and participation while providing valuable data on performance.
For example, platforms like Kahoot! or Quizizz allow educators to create fun quizzes that not only assess knowledge but also foster a sense of community among students. Additionally, incorporating peer assessments can encourage collaboration and critical thinking, as students evaluate each other’s work and provide constructive feedback.
This multifaceted approach to assessment not only addresses the challenges of virtual learning but also promotes a more dynamic and engaging educational experience.
Tools and Technologies for Evaluating Student Performance in Virtual Settings
The integration of technology into education has opened up a plethora of tools designed specifically for evaluating student performance in virtual settings. Learning Management Systems (LMS) such as Canvas, Moodle, and Google Classroom provide comprehensive platforms for administering assessments, tracking progress, and facilitating communication between educators and students. These systems allow teachers to create assignments, quizzes, and discussion boards while also offering analytics that help identify trends in student performance over time.
In addition to LMS platforms, various assessment tools have emerged that cater to specific evaluation needs. For instance, Turnitin is widely used for plagiarism detection and promoting academic integrity in written assignments. Meanwhile, platforms like Edpuzzle enable educators to create interactive video lessons with embedded questions that assess comprehension as students engage with the material.
Furthermore, tools like Flipgrid encourage students to express their understanding through video responses, fostering creativity while allowing teachers to assess communication skills. By utilizing these technologies effectively, educators can streamline the assessment process and gain deeper insights into student performance.
Best Practices for Providing Feedback in Virtual Settings
Providing effective feedback in virtual settings is crucial for supporting student growth and development. One best practice is to ensure that feedback is timely and specific. In an online environment where students may feel isolated or disconnected from their peers and instructors, prompt feedback can help maintain motivation and engagement.
Educators should aim to provide constructive comments that highlight both strengths and areas for improvement, allowing students to understand their progress clearly. Additionally, incorporating multimedia elements into feedback can enhance its effectiveness. Instead of relying solely on written comments, educators can use audio or video recordings to deliver personalized feedback that feels more engaging and supportive.
This approach allows teachers to convey tone and enthusiasm more effectively than text alone, fostering a stronger connection with students. Furthermore, encouraging self-reflection by asking students to assess their own work alongside teacher feedback can promote metacognitive skills and empower learners to take ownership of their educational journey.

Ensuring Academic Integrity in Virtual Assessments
Maintaining academic integrity in virtual assessments poses unique challenges that require careful consideration from educators. The anonymity afforded by online environments can lead some students to engage in dishonest practices such as plagiarism or cheating during assessments. To combat this issue, educators must implement strategies that promote integrity while still allowing for meaningful evaluation of student performance.
One effective approach is to design assessments that require higher-order thinking skills rather than rote memorization. Open-ended questions or project-based assignments encourage students to demonstrate their understanding creatively while reducing the likelihood of academic dishonesty. Additionally, utilizing technology such as plagiarism detection software can help identify instances of copied work before grades are assigned.
Educators should also communicate clear expectations regarding academic integrity at the outset of each course, emphasizing the importance of honesty in the learning process.

Addressing Equity and Access in Virtual Performance Evaluation
Equity and access are critical considerations when evaluating student performance in virtual settings. The digital divide remains a significant barrier for many students who lack reliable internet access or appropriate devices for online learning. Educators must be proactive in identifying these disparities and implementing solutions that ensure all students have equal opportunities to succeed.
One approach is to offer alternative assessment options for students facing technological challenges. For instance, providing paper-based assignments or allowing extended deadlines for those with limited access can help level the playing field. Additionally, schools should prioritize resources such as internet hotspots or loaner devices for families in need to facilitate equitable access to online learning environments.
By addressing these disparities head-on, educators can create a more inclusive assessment process that recognizes the diverse circumstances of their students.
Collaborative Evaluation and Peer Assessment in Virtual Settings
Collaborative evaluation and peer assessment are powerful tools for enhancing student learning in virtual settings. By involving students in the evaluation process, educators can foster a sense of ownership over their learning while promoting critical thinking skills. Peer assessment encourages students to engage with each other’s work constructively, providing valuable feedback that enhances understanding.
Incorporating structured peer review sessions into virtual classrooms allows students to practice evaluating work against established criteria while developing their analytical skills. For example, using collaborative platforms like Google Docs enables students to comment on each other’s writing in real-time, facilitating meaningful discussions about strengths and areas for improvement. This collaborative approach not only enriches the assessment experience but also builds a sense of community among learners who may feel isolated in virtual environments.
